Brent crude prices rose after the US and Iran escalated hostilities over the weekend, including the targeting of vessels in the Strait of Hormuz and an attack on a key oil facility in Kuwait. The escalation highlights ongoing tensions in the region, threatening global oil supply and market stability. This development matters as it could lead to further price volatility and supply disruptions.
